House Bill 3556 is a controversial piece of legislation in Texas that aims to give the Texas Parks & Wildlife Commission the authority to veto wind energy projects within a 70-mile radius of Gulf Coast national wildlife refuges. This bill could significantly hinder renewable energy development in the state, as it applies to entire counties where these refuges are located, affecting nearly all coastal counties. The legislation lacks clear definitions and time constraints for project approvals, allowing government regulators to potentially halt projects even after substantial completion.

The bill is reportedly backed by Dan Friedkin, a billionaire and Chairman Emeritus of the Texas Parks and Wildlife Commission, who has been vocal against Texas energy initiatives. Critics argue that the bill unfairly targets wind energy while exempting other industries that also impact wildlife, such as oil and gas. If passed, HB 3556 could lead to increased energy costs and reduced reliability, contradicting the state's need for more electricity to support economic growth and meet rising demand.
